Default A little help - two unidentified wires/cluster

Hi - I'm the middle of changing out dual CDIs (twin plug) and after I had removed them noticed two wires that didn't seem to be connected to anything - one wire and one connector with three wires.

I'm uncertain if they need to be connected as the car was running fine prior prior to pulling the CDIs and discovering their disconnected state.

On the one that is a plug w/ the three wires, I can't seem to find its compliment to plug it into (see the photos to see the plug w/ three wires.

As for the single purple wire, it is as you see then runs back toward the cabin and disappears in the jungle of engine stuff (again, see photos).

Thanks for any help. It's appreciated.

For reference: 1986 930

"the one that is a plug w/ the three wires" looks like Lambda 02 sensor plug.. The purple wire and the twisted blk/red are not factory and look like they may have been part of a 7th injector set-up, or the twisted pair may have been for intercooler temp gauge.. Common on modified turbos back in the day.

BTW - I found that the single purple wire actually belonged to a fuel pump relay - somewhere in the car's life someone replaced the original wire with the purple one.

Thanks again for the help.

Oh yeah, the twisted black/red is for an intercooler temperature gauge. It has two of those black/red twisted wires that measure incoming and outgoing air temps - displayed in a digital Andial temp gauge in the dash. You're right in your diagnosis.
